如何让chatgpt输出结构图
时间: 2023-10-12 22:06:19 浏览: 148
ChatGPT是一种由OpenAI训练的大型语言模型。它的原理是基于Transformer架构,通过预训练大量文本数据来学习如何生成人类可读的文本,然后通过接受输入并生成输出来实现对话。
ChatGPT的用途非常广泛,可以用于自然语言处理(NLP)任务,如对话生成、问答系统、文本生成等。
如果你想使用ChatGPT,你可以用它来构建对话机器人,回答问题,生成文本等。它的应用非常广泛,可以用于各种场景,如客服、帮助提供者、教育机构等。
相关问题
如何模拟chatgpt输出结果自动排版?
模拟ChatGPT的输出结果自动排版通常需要考虑以下几个方面:
1. **文本格式化**:保持统一的段落缩进、换行和列表结构。如果ChatGPT的回答包含有序或无序列表,你需要解析并按照相应的HTML标签格式化。
2. **代码块高亮**:对于代码示例或特定语言的部分,可以使用Markdown语法,如````python`包围代码区域,让其呈现适当的样式。
3. **引用和链接**:如果有引用内容,记得添加引用标记,并提供链接来源,保持信息完整性和可信度。
4. **标题和子标题**:如果ChatGPT的回答包含层次结构,可以在适当位置插入`#`或`##`等Markdown标题符号。
5. **对齐和间距调整**:根据内容的逻辑,调整文本的对齐方式,如左对齐、居中或右对齐。
6. **图片插入**:如有需要,可以将ChatGPT的回答中的截图转换成图片,并添加到Markdown文档中。
7. **CSS样式定制**:如果你有特定的排版需求,可以通过编写自定义的CSS规则来应用格式。
完成这些步骤后,你可以将处理后的Markdown文本转换成HTML或者直接在支持Markdown的平台上显示,如GitHub Pages、Typora或博客编辑器。
chatGPT在自然语言处理过程中的算法结构和流程图
ChatGPT是一种基于Transformer的语言生成模型,其算法结构和流程图如下:
1. 输入处理:将用户输入的文本通过分词器进行分词,得到一系列的单词。
2. 输入嵌入:将分词后的单词转换成向量表示,并添加位置编码信息。
3. Transformer编码器:通过多层的Transformer编码器将输入的向量表示转换成隐藏表示,其中每个编码器层都包含多头注意力机制和前向神经网络。
4. Decoder:基于Transformer结构,采用自回归机制依次生成输出单词,直到生成一个终止符或达到最大生成长度。
5. 输出生成:将Decoder生成的单词再通过分词器还原成文本输出给用户。
6. Fine-tuning:使用大规模的对话数据对ChatGPT进行fine-tuning,使其能够更好地适应于对话生成任务。
下图展示了ChatGPT的基本结构和流程。
![image.png](attachment:image.png)
阅读全文